Daniel, it is true that the divergence is ominous. i have turned more cautious recently because of this, especially in view of the fact that the volume in OEX options was not big. the excessive speculation in individual equity calls has abated a bit in the past three sessions though; i guess many people got burned in the tech sell-off. bernie shaeffer is currently more sanguine about the market than i am. he's got some statistics that show that when the OEX put/call ratio rises while the market goes up it is usually a very bullish sign. but i agree with you that this is mostly institutional hedging since the market is so stretched. still, maybe it's all just a prelude to a real blow-off.
